 Guitar Chords Defined:

 Intro:

 G/A = x05430 (or simply x00000)
 A/B = x22222

 Verse:

 The chords I listed above in the verse are more keyboard oriented..
 For guitar, this is simpler, and sounds fine:

 G/C (Cmaj9) (x35433)
 You must...

 Bbmaj7 (x13231)
 But you..

 A/B (x22222)
 You remember..

 A/G (3x2220)
 ..Boy

 G (320033)
 -friend..

 Chorus:

 A (x02220)
 A+5 (x03220)
 F#m/A (x04220)
 A? (x05220)

 Basically, you just keep moving up a half-step on the D string,
starting
 with a regular A Major chord.

 Same if you're playing it on a piano. Start with an A (A-C#-E), and
keep
 moving the E up a half-step..

 Then:

 Bm7 (x24232)
 A/C# (x42220)
 D (xx0232)
